Brief summary

implant stability is the first requirement for implant success. the aim is to assess whether different implant site preparation technique may impact the value of the primary stability.

Detailed description

Impianti stability represents one of the most fundamental issue for implant success. Different techniques of implant site preparation are available such as twist drill, osteotome, piezosurgery and lastly, osseodensification. Due to their different approach an biological rationale, piezosurgery and osseodensification might show diverse impact on implant first and secondary stability, therefore the aim of the present study was the assessment of primary and secondary stability changes of values between implant sites prepared with piezoelectric bone surgery and with specific osseodensification drills. Patients with bilateral single maxillary edentulism will randomly receive implant site preparation with piezoelectric approach or with osseodensification drills. standardized implants will be therefore inserted and primary stability will be assessed at the time of implant insertion and during the subsequent timepoints.

Inclusion criteria

* bilateral single maxillary edentulism

Exclusion criteria

* smoking habit * history of periodontal disease * uncontrolled diabetes * pregnancy or breastfeeding * head and neck radiotherapy or chemotherapy * bone antiresorptive therapy * coagulopaties
